when populations of two species work together to obtain resources, they are
○a. arguing
○b. competing
○c. pioneering
○d. cooperating
Brief Explanations
Cooperation involves species working together for mutual benefit, such as obtaining resources. Arguing is a human - like interaction not applicable here. Competing means species are vying against each other for resources. Pioneering refers to being the first in a new area, not related to working together for resources.
